#b68feb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b68feb is composed of 71.4% red, 56.1% green and 92.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22.6% cyan, 39.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 7.8% black. It has a hue angle of 265.4 degrees, a saturation of 69.7% and a lightness of 74.1%. #b68feb color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6d1fd7. Closest websafe color is: #cc99ff.

Shades and Tints of #b68feb

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020105 is the darkest color, while #f7f3f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#b68feb

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bdbdbd is the less saturated color, while #b480fa is the most saturated one.
